ETIAS to Latvia key facts:
Republic of Latvia to require ETIAS Visa Waiver to incoming visitors from 60 Visa Waiver Countries starting form early 2025
ETIAS allows for an aggregate stay in Latvia and EU/Schengen Area of maximum 90 days out of every 6 months and only for purposes of either leisure, commerce, transit or medical treatment
ETIAS application to be put forward electronically only
Visa Waiver travelers coming to Europe must have at least 3 months of residual validity on their passport throughout the entire stay in the ETIAS Area

With the goal of building a more secure travel environment without de facto creating any obstacle to travelers the ETIAS application procedure has been drafted so as to be easy to approach and should require each applicant no more than a few minutes of time.
In order to put their application for ETIAS forward, all future visitors to Latvia, are required to fill out a short form where they are to report a short set of data such as:- Full name and surname
- Date of birth
- Place of birth
- Passport number
- Passport’s authority and place of issue
- Passport’s issue and expiry date
- Contact details
- First country of intended stay in ETIAS Area
- Background questions
Once the application has been sent through by mean of ETIAS taxes payment and feedback becomes available, in most cases within 72 hours and with a positive response, ETIAS Visa Waiver will be sent to the personal e-mail of each applicant.
Once issued ETIAS Visa Waiver is valid for 3 years from its date of issue and allows for multiple journeys in Latvia and the other 33 Member Countries as long as each travel complies with the general ETIAS limitations for purpose and duration of stay as stated in the Basic Facts and furtherly analyzed here.ETIAS terms and exceptions

Any individual holding Visa Waiver rights to Europe whose aim to move, work or study in the EU/Schengen Area on a long-term basis will not be considered eligible for ETIAS and will still be required to apply for Consular Schengen Visa.
Although ETIAS is not fit for long term study programs in the EU, ETIAS Visa Waiver can be used to enter the Republic of Latvia for short training programs if the stay in the ETIAS countries area will not surpass the threshold of ninety days within six months.Procedures and requirements upon arrival
When arriving in the EU, whether air, land or seaway, Border Control Officers will always have the authority to ask ETIAS holders to present additional documents to assess the purpose of their travel and to make sure no passenger plans to overstay in the ETIAS Area.
Among the supporting documents that might be required are:- Return ticket to the country of origin
- Onwards ticket to a non-ETIAS country
- Health travel insurance
- Proof of sufficient funds to support one’s stay in the ETIAS Area
